# ArgoCD Cluster Bootstrapping

Operational skill for bootstrapping ArgoCD clusters using the app-of-apps pattern with Kustomize-curated ApplicationSets. Covers diagnosing sync failures from missing CRDs, creating root Applications for GitOps lifecycle management, and onboarding new clusters to existing ApplicationSet generators.

## Key Patterns

- **App-of-Apps via Kustomize**: Root Application watches `infra-team/applicationset/` with `kustomization.yaml` for explicit curation
- **Multi-source Helm**: ApplicationSets combine chart repo + Git values repo using `$values` ref
- **Sync waves**: Dependencies deploy first (e.g., akv2k8s at wave `-5`, consumers at wave `+5`)
- **ServerSideApply**: Prevents adoption conflicts when bringing existing resources under GitOps
- **Bootstrap chicken-and-egg**: Root Application must be applied once via ArgoCD UI, then self-manages
- **Pure GitOps**: No `kubectl apply/patch/edit/delete` — all changes via Git commits
